Adjusting Parental Control Settings (continued)

[2] MOVIE RATING (MPAA)

 

Rating

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

G

GENERAL AUDIENCES. All ages admitted.

 

 

PG

PARENTAL GUIDANCE SUGGESTED. Some material may not be suitable for children.

 

 

 

 

 

 

PG-13

PARENTAL STRONGLY CAUTIONED. Some material may be inappropriate for children under 13.

age

 

 

 

 

R

RESTRICTED. Under 17 requires accompanying parent or adult guardian.

based

 

 

 

 

NC-17

NO ONE 17 AND UNDER ADMITTED.

 

 

 

 

 

 

X

X Rating is an older rating that is unified with NC-17 but may be encoded in the data of older movies.

 

 

 

 

Note:

The Movie rating is only age-based.

Example 1:

“PG-13” in the age-based rating is blocked, this will automatically block the higher ratings “R”, “NC-17”, “X” also.

Example 2:

“R” in the age-based rating is blocked, this will automatically block the higher rating “NC-17”, “X” also.

Accessing PARENTAL CONTROL

1

Press the MENU button to display the menu main page.;

2

Press ￿￿repeatedly to select FUNCTION menu.

3 Press OK to access the submenu;

4 Press ￿repeatedly to select PARENTAL CONTROL item;

5 Press OK to access and then the unit requires you to input password.

Directly use 0~9 number buttons to input password.

The default password is 0000, you can change the password by yourself.

The unit allows you to access the PARENTAL CONTROL item if you input the right password, or you will be denied.
